Culture

Cambodia boasts a deep, intricate culture rooted in its history, traditions, and social norms. Understanding these cultural nuances can foster appreciation and respect. Khmer culture, the predominant culture in Cambodia, is characterized by its hospitality, respect for elders, and strong family bonds.

Family is central to Cambodian life, often taking precedence over individual desires. This tight-knit structure means that when dating a Cambodian woman, you may also be integrating yourself into her family dynamics. Many Cambodian families are traditional and may expect their daughters to uphold cultural norms, making it essential to demonstrate respect toward her family.

Moreover, Cambodian customs often intertwine with social ceremonies, festivals, and traditional practices. Engaging with these customs, whether through celebrating Khmer New Year or attending traditional ceremonies, can deepen your understanding of her background and enhance your bond.

Language

The official language of Cambodia is Khmer, a rich and expressive language. While many Cambodians, especially in urban areas, may speak English, particularly among the youth, it is crucial to respect and acknowledge the importance of the Khmer language. Learning even a few words or phrases in Khmer can go a long way in becoming more connected to her culture.

Language is not merely a tool for communication; it influences thought and expression. Engaging with her in Khmer—whether by greeting her, complimenting her, or expressing endearments—can create a bridge of intimacy and respect. Moreover, understanding the nuances of translation can help you avoid misunderstandings that arise from cultural differences.

Religion

Cambodia is predominantly Buddhist, and this philosophy significantly influences daily life and societal norms. Buddhism promotes values such as compassion, mindfulness, and the importance of community. When dating a Cambodian woman, showing respect for her religious beliefs and practices is crucial.

If she practices Buddhism, she may observe certain customs, such as participating in temple activities or honoring cultural holidays. Additionally, understanding the significance of rituals, meditation, and morality in Buddhist teachings can help you engage more meaningfully in conversations about her beliefs.

That said, it’s important to approach religious discussions with sensitivity. While many Cambodians hold strong ties to Buddhism, individual beliefs may vary. Be open to discussing her perspectives and preferences without making assumptions based on broader cultural stereotypes.
